插值
1 拉格朗日插值流程图:( 相应程序:lagrintp(xyxx))
2 牛顿插值流程图
(1)产生差商表算法流程图(相应程序:divdiff(xy))
注:1程序divdiff1(xy)输出矩阵包含节点量divdiff(xy)含节点量
2程序tableofdd(xym)输出表格形式添加表头
(2)非等距节点牛顿插值流程图(相应程序:newtint11(xyxxm))
注:1然程序newtint11(xyxxm)考虑种情形复杂基流程结构图示
2程序中调子程序divdiff
调子程序divdiff1话流程图中第三第四第五步相应改数字
(3)求差分表流程图(相应程序:difference(ym))
注:1difference输出矩阵D程序tableofd(ym)输出带表头差分表
(4)牛顿前插值流程图(相应程序:newtforward1(xyxxm))
注:1程序newtforward1(xyxxm))结构述流程图致xx数组
2程序newtforward(xyxxm))先求出插值项式求插值项式插值点函数值基结构面流程图样
(5)牛顿插值流程图(相应程序:newtbackward1(xyxxm))
注:1程序newtbackward1(xyxxm))结构述流程图致xx数组
2程序newtbackward(xyxxm))先求出插值项式求插值项式插值点函数值基结构面流程图样
3Hermite插值流程图
(1) 已知条件中阶导数数插值节点数相等时Hermite插值流程图(相应程序:hermiteint(xyy1xx))
注:hermiteint(xyy1xx)程序中基结构述流程图样考虑情形输出结果:输入前3参数输出插值项式输入4参数输出xx相应插值函数值
(2) 已知条件中阶导数数等插值节点数时Hermite插值流程图(相应程序:HermiteInt1(xyx1y1xx))
注:面基流程图事实HermiteInt1详细流程图示
4分段低次插值流程图
(1)分段线性插值流程图(相应程序:fendlineint(xyxx))
注:1fendlineint(xyxx)流程结构流程图致参数xx表示插值点数
2程序PiecewLinInt(xyxx)输出子区间插值函数表达式
里xx数组
程序调程序fendlineint(xyxx)
3程序PicecLPlot(fx)画出原函数插值函数插值区间图
(2)分段三次Hermite插值流程图(相应程序:PieceThHermInt(xyy1xx))
注:1程序PieceThHermInt(xyy1xx)调程序hermiteint(xyy1xx)
2参数xx数组
5三次样条插值流程图
(1)第种边界条件三次样条插值流程图(相应程序:cubicspline12)
(2)第二种边界条件三次样条插值流程图(相应程序:cubicspline22)
3)第三种边界条件三次样条插值流程图(相应程序:cubicspline32)
(4)三次样条插值总程序流程图(相应程序:cubicspline)
二拟合
1二法求m次项式拟合流程图(相应程序:lsappro1)
注:程序lsappro较复杂输出拟合项式表达式误差已知数拟合项式图
2二法求线性模型拟合流程图(相应程序:lsmethod1)
注:lsmethod2程序中输出拟合项式表达式图形插值点函数值
(3)求二法求形拟合曲线(相应程序:leexp(xy))
注:leexp(xy)程序输出拟合函数表达式输出拟合函数已知数图形根需输入插值点横坐标输出相应拟合函数值
注2 blappro佳致逼matlab程序流程图没写
三数值积分
1复合NewtonCotes求积公式流程图(相应程序:NewtonCotes1)
2变步长梯形求积公式(相应程序:ComTrap(funabdeltam)) ComTrap1
3龙贝格算法流程图(相应程序:romberg(funabdeltam))
四非线性方程数值解法
1二分法流程图(相应程序:bisection)
注:1程序bisection求确定函数fun区间[ab]似根
2程序bisection1(funabdelta1delta2n)逐步搜索法二分法结合起确定函数fun区间[ab]似根程序调两子程序ssfbisection
2定点迭代流程图(相应程序:fpiteration)
3 牛顿迭代流程图(相应程序:newtiteration)
4Aitken加速法流程图(相应程序:AitkenM)
5牛顿法流程图(相应程序:NewDecentiteration)
6正割法流程图(相应程序:SecantIteration)
五线性方程组数值解法
1Gauss序消元法流程图(相应程序:gauss)
2利Doolittle分解求线性方程组解流程图
(1)矩阵Doolittle分解流程图(相应程序:DoolFactorization)
(2)求解系数矩阵三角矩阵线性方程组流程图(相应程序:lowerTriangular)
(3)求解系数矩阵三角矩阵线性方程组流程图(相应程序:upperTriangular)
(4)利Doolittle分解求线性方程组解程序流程图(相应程序:TriangularDec)
3 追赶法流程图(相应程序:zgTridiagonal)
4列元消法流程图(相应程序:MColumnPivoting1)
5方根法流程图
(1)Cholesky分解流程图(相应程序:CholeskyFactorization)
(2)方根法程序流程图(相应程序:CholeskyMethod)
六解线性方程组迭代法
1Jacobi迭代流程图(相应程序:JacobiIteration)
注:程序JacobiIteration1根Jacobi迭代定义矩阵运算方式编写
2Seidel迭代流程图(相应程序:GaussSeidel)
注: 程序GaussSeidel 1根Gauss Seidel迭代定义矩阵运算方式编写
3超松弛迭代流程图(相应程序:SorM)
注:流程图较简单程序中SorM中考虑出错情形参数应该(02)间等
七常微分方程求解
1欧拉法流程图(相应程序:euler)
2改进欧拉法流程图(相应程序:EulerModi)
3四阶龙格-库塔法流程图(相应程序:RungeKutta4)
注:1程序RungeKutta22阶龙格库塔方法求解阶常微分方程
2两程序画图部分没计算误差
文档香网(httpswwwxiangdangnet)户传
《香当网》用户分享的内容,不代表《香当网》观点或立场,请自行判断内容的真实性和可靠性!
该内容是文档的文本内容,更好的格式请下载文档